For gosh sake, IT'S A CASTLE !!!, or it is something pretty much comparable. So we keep it.

Many ancient castles may meet WP:GEOLAND as legally (or illegally) populated places. Castles were often at some distance from the nearest non-castle settlement and housed hundreds of people (in the castle, and around the castle in ramshackle huts and buildings). Castles, or castles remains, will typically have coverage in history, geography, and touristy books.Icewhiz (talk) 05:10, 2 August 2018 (UTC)[reply]
